In the corridor, Anna reached out and touched the sunlight coming through the window. She didn't understand.
Why would a foundation under the banner of peace and beauty restrict her freedom? Looking out the window at the sky that was no different from the sky in her hometown, she gently held up the necklace on her chest, looking at every letter on it that had long been imprinted in her heart. Her longing and worry for someone reached its peak at this moment.
"Veldin! It's you again! Stand in the corridor outside this time as punishment!"
The teacher's stern voice came from the classroom, followed by a small silver-haired figure walking out.
The classroom door slammed shut, causing the child to wince slightly, but it seemed to be just a show, as she immediately jumped onto the hourglass on the wall and rocked back and forth in boredom.
Anna was no longer surprised by this scene. This was the fifth time she had been punished to stand outside the classroom, and only six days had passed this week.
It was just that this seemingly ordinary girl always attracted Anna's attention for some reason. In her free time after work, she would either look out the window or secretly watch this girl.
Soon the last class ended, and the students left the classroom in groups of three or five, saying goodbye to the teacher.
At this time, an orange-haired girl also passed by here after politely saying goodbye to the teacher. At this moment, the silver-haired girl and the orange-haired girl met each other's eyes.
The orange-haired girl looked at the figure standing on the hourglass expressionlessly.
"I'd better take another route."
She lowered her head and tried to turn around and leave quickly, but it was obvious that her escape was unsuccessful.
"Sonnet! Come here. Is my wall of books still there? Didn't the teacher knock it down..."
"No."
"Phew... She's such a good person. The Potions teacher was so bad, she turned the wall of books into a pool of mud..."
Sonnet looked at her silently, as if wondering how to leave here.
"By the way. Guess what good thing I found today? Come on, give me your hand."
Without a word, he grabbed Sonnet's little hand and spread out his palm.
"Look! The European tree frog that heralds the arrival of the rainy season!"
"I caught it outside the school gate, and when I pulled my hand back it got pricked by the electric fence."
"It keeps barking in my pocket. Look, it's still raining outside."
"Do you know you're standing there as a punishment, Miss Wilding?"
The sonnet's words made Virtin visibly stunned, his eyes slightly widened, as if he had just remembered this.
"I don't understand...why you never come to class."
"You know, we shouldn't pay too much attention to matters outside of school. So..."
The sonnet paused noticeably at this point, suppressing the deepest desire in his heart, and then slowly continued:
"Please stop pushing these pebbles and little frogs on me."
"These...are all meaningless."
As she said these words, she seemed to have some reluctance and regret.
"What are you talking about, two beautiful ladies?"
Anna, who had been eavesdropping quietly for a long time, finally couldn't hold it in any longer. Seeing that the conversation was about to develop in an unpleasant direction, she quickly interrupted it.
"Hmm? Is this a European tree frog? What a pretty little creature~"
Anna, who has worked at the front desk of a pub for many years, is very experienced in how to talk to strangers. There are even drunk people causing trouble in the pub late at night. In comparison, the two ignorant children seem much more adorable.
Sonnet and Vertin obviously did not recognize this "logistics personnel" who had only appeared in the defense school in recent days.
Ignoring the surprised expressions on their faces, Anna continued to speak familiarly:
"These tiny, hopping creatures are often found near lakes or bushes. They always manage to hide in the shadows of leaves before the rain arrives. They're quite clever little creatures."
The pub couldn't be busy all the time, so reading became one of Anna's biggest hobbies in her spare time.
"Where did you catch it, little silver-haired fellow?"
Anna touched the tree frog in front of her and looked at Veldin with a smile, as kind as a kindergarten teacher praising the children.
"The bushes outside the school..."
No one has ever taken her interests seriously, and today, Veldin welcomed her first supporter, who is also a beautiful older sister, which made her feel a little shy.
"Well, you're a very careful little fellow. It's not so easy to catch a small animal like this."
"Although there aren't frogs of this species in my hometown, there are plenty of other small animals. One of the most interesting parts of my daily work at the tavern is watching kids your age show off their pets to me."
"Those kids really like these 'friends' they finally caught."
Anna spoke cheerfully about her past in Athens, and the scenes she described seemed like trivial matters that everyone took for granted.
"What about you, the orange-haired lady? Do you like the gift this friend brought?"
Anna continued to ask Little Fourteen with a smile. After hearing that description, she obviously struggled when she heard this question again, but she still seemed to have made up her mind:
"I... don't like it. We are born to die, and these things are meaningless..."
The atmosphere suddenly became a little heavy. Anna looked at the girl in front of her in surprise. She never imagined that such an answer would come from the mouth of a child of their age.
"why?"
Such an answer horrified Anna. What on earth could make a child of this age say such a thing?
"Because that's what the First Line of Defense School Rules say."
Sonnet bit her lip and stammered out the answer.
The anger is greater than the shock, these people are just children!!!
"I don't like the Student Code. It smells like stinky socks in the attic."
Before Anna could say anything else, Verdin had already spoken out in rebuttal.
"Sonnet, are you really not curious about the outside world at all?"
"You've obviously participated in off-campus performances..."
"Pebbles, little frogs, smelly socks in the attic—it's just a very small part of the world. And I once saw a girl who came to our school—"
"Please, please stop talking!"
Sonnet was visibly horrified.
"These things are dangerous..."
She was afraid that if Virtin continued to speak, the sonnet yearning for freedom in her heart would no longer be suppressed.
"The Student Code is there to protect us."
Sonnet's voice trembled noticeably.
"Protect us from hurt and regret."
"The teacher said that life is only a journey towards death through constant loss. Therefore, we should all focus our energy on the highest mission."
"Little girl, that's not what you say."
Anna gently stroked Sonnet's head to soothe her emotions.
"Remember, death is the destination we all must reach. But when you are born, you have nothing."
“So on this journey of life, what we learn is to keep gaining and keep accepting beauty.”
“No one is born into this world to lose.”
"Even if it's the highest mission Sonnet mentioned, it can't be accomplished by Sonnet alone, right?"
"You will definitely gain companionship, friendship, and all sorts of things that you will cherish and that you will not want to lose."
After saying this, Anna quietly lowered her head to look at her necklace. Although this action was small, it was still captured by our careful Wei Sir.
"So don't say things like that anymore, okay?"
Anna looked at the two people who were about the same height as her when they squatted down.
Although she knew that what she said just now was a bit presumptuous for their first meeting.
But looking at these two little ones, I couldn't bear to let them be bound by such stupid ideas.
"Who is my sister?"
Coming from outside, I understand a lot of things that are different from what I learned in school. I am patient and gentle, and...
Verdin also took a look at the necklace.
She must be someone with many interesting stories.
"If you are willing to keep this a secret for me, I will tell you."
Anna smiled playfully, and Verdin immediately held out his hand, indicating that he would never tell anyone.
Sonnet stood quietly by, not expressing her opinion, but not leaving either.
"My sister just joined the foundation these past two days. She came from Athens, Greece."
“It’s a very beautiful city.”
When talking about her hometown, Anna's eyes were filled with uncontrollable pride, and Verdin's eyes were even shining with little stars.
"Then sister..."
"Hey! Anna! Why are you always slacking off? How many times have you been here?"
The teacher's stern scolding was heard from a distance. Anna stuck out her tongue and touched the two little ones' heads.
"You're welcome to come and play with me when you have nothing to do. I can tell you a lot about the outside world."
After saying that, he ran away to deal with the rigid teacher.
Behind her, Verdin stared at Anna's back, as if he wanted to imprint this figure deeply in his mind.
However, unlike Virtin, Sonnet's performance was very restrained, with his hands behind his back, looking at the ground, and a bitter expression on his face.
